Data Structures and Algorithms for Practical Applications — PickAClass

Data Structures and Algorithms for Practical Applications

Learn to organize data efficiently and optimize code performance by mastering fundamental computer science principles and algorithmic thinking.

4.5 (38) ⏱ 1 jam 4 min 📚 6 pelajaran

Tentang kursus ini

Efficient software relies on more than just syntax; it requires a deep understanding of how information is stored and processed. Mastering data structures and algorithms is the key to writing scalable, high-performance code. This course transforms you from a programmer who just makes things work into a developer who understands computational efficiency and structural design. What you'll learn: - Understand core concepts like Big O notation to analyze time and space complexity. - Master essential linear data structures including arrays, linked lists, stacks, and queues. - Apply non-linear structures such as trees, graphs, and hash tables to solve complex data relationships. - Implement foundational algorithms for sorting, searching, and recursion. - Practice modern problem-solving patterns like dynamic programming and greedy algorithms. - Apply basic testing principles to verify the correctness and performance of your algorithmic logic. The curriculum begins with foundational terminology and complexity analysis before moving into the implementation and use cases of specific data structures and search/sort algorithms. This course is designed for beginner developers and students who want a solid foundation in computer science basics without any prior knowledge of algorithms. Start building a stronger foundation for your programming career today.

Apa yang anda dapat

  • 📜 Sijil tamat
    Tambah ke profil LinkedIn anda
  • 💬 Tutor AI peribadi
    Tersekat dalam pelajaran? Tanya tutor terbina dalam kamu apa sahaja, bila-bila masa.
  • ♾️ Akses seumur hidup
    Kembali bila-bila masa, tiada tamat tempoh
  • 📱 Telefon atau komputer
    Berfungsi di mana-mana, mana-mana peranti
  • 💸 Pulangan 30 hari
    Tanpa soalan
  • Pendek dan fokus
    1 jam 4 min kandungan praktikal

Ulasan (6)

لينا بنت ماجد SA Pelajar disahkan
★ 5 · 2026-04-03T15:05:14+00:00

Saya tidak boleh meminta pengalaman pembelajaran yang lebih baik. Strukturnya mengalir dengan sempurna, dan contohnya sangat relevan. Sangat dinasihatkan!

Mateo Morales AR Pelajar disahkan
★ 4 · 2026-03-27T11:55:14+00:00

Ini adalah pengenalan yang baik. Strukturnya logik, dan ia meliputi asas dengan berkesan. Mungkin terlalu pengenalan untuk pelajar yang lebih maju.

Lucía Fernández PA Pelajar disahkan
★ 5 · 2025-12-06T12:01:14+00:00

Ia adalah kursus yang baik jika anda mempunyai pengetahuan sebelumnya. untuk pemula, beberapa konsep mungkin sedikit mencabar. strukturnya logik, walaupun.

Oliver Hughes GB
★ 4 · 2025-11-22T09:08:14+00:00

Ianya kursus yang baik. Strukturnya logik dan kebanyakan contohnya sangat membantu. Mungkin boleh gunakan beberapa situasi dunia sebenar.

Óskar Stefánsson IS Pelajar disahkan
★ 5 · 2025-11-01T08:14:14+00:00

Kursus ini melebihi semua jangkaan saya. Strukturnya logik dan penjelasannya jelas. Mesti ambil!

Penelope Phillips US
★ 4 · 2025-10-11T01:50:14+00:00

Strukturnya logik, tapi saya harap ada lebih banyak latihan selain contoh asas.

Tulis ulasan

Selepas hantar kami akan meminta anda log masuk — draf disimpan.

Pelajar lain juga mengambil

Soalan lazim

Apa yang saya perlukan untuk mengikuti kursus ini? +

Hanya telefon atau komputer dengan internet. Tiada pemasangan, tiada perkakasan khas.

Bagaimana untuk membayar? +

Dengan kad melalui Stripe. Kami tidak menyimpan butiran kad — Stripe menguruskannya dengan selamat.

Bolehkah saya dapatkan bayaran balik? +

Ya — pulangan penuh dalam 30 hari, tanpa soalan.

Berapa lama saya akan mempunyai akses? +

Selamanya. Setelah membeli, kursus adalah milik anda — boleh lawat semula bila-bila masa.

Adakah saya akan mendapat sijil? +

Ya. Setelah tamat, anda akan menerima sijil yang boleh ditambah ke profil LinkedIn anda.

Direka untuk pelajar dalam
Teknologi Reka bentuk Kewangan Pemasaran Kesihatan Pendidikan Hospitaliti Pembuatan